英文摘要
We are developing a portable instrument for teaching purpose to determine the trajectory of a meteor by radio waves. We present a new method to determine the parameters of the meteor using a forward scattering meteor radio echo observation with GPS-synchronized multiple receiving stations. We developed the new system which measures the distance to a receiving point through a meteor trail from a transmission point in order to decide a more detailed the trajectory of a meteor. The system is specification which takes in data with the resolution of 200ksps using the FMCW (Frequency Modulated Continuous Wave) radio waves synchronized with GPS. We succeeded in measuring the distance to a receiving point through a meteor trail from a transmission point.
